A knowledge-maintenance routine that reads un整理された lessons in `knowledge/raw/`, groups and combines them, and writes the result to `knowledge/curated/`.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it after enough raw lessons have accumulated or when someone asks to organize the team’s findings. It is intended for one-time curation rather than continuous background work.
Why use it?
It turns scattered notes into organized knowledge that is easier to reuse later.

Per session 104 Skills are progressive disclosure: only the name and description are preloaded; the body loads when the skill is used.
When invoked 7,837 The whole file, excluding the scripts and references it only reads on demand.
Security scan A 0 findings. A grade says what 26 rules found in the file — not that it is safe. Third-party audits

org-curate: 知見整理

knowledge/raw/ に蓄積された生の学びを読み、分類・統合して knowledge/curated/ に書き出す。

輸送層(transport)両系 — 既定 broker / opt-in renga: 本ファイル(および各スキル)の peer message・pane 操作は mcp__org-broker__* で書いてあり、ORG_TRANSPORT 無設定=既定 broker ではそのまま従えばよい。ORG_TRANSPORT=renga(opt-in、切戻し可)では MCP サーバー名が renga-peers になり、完全修飾名が mcp__org-broker__*mcp__renga-peers__* に機械置換される(引数形・セマンティクスは同一なので操作の論理は変わらない)。輸送依存で手順が変わる差は次の 3 点:

  • 受信モデル(既定 = push 一次 = claude/channel / pull フォールバック): 既定 broker は push 一次に設計されている(runtime push-first 0.1.24+、設計 SoT は transport-lab docs/design/broker-native-roles.md §9): 各ペイン同居の channel sidecarserver:org-broker-channel)が broker キューを ~1 秒間隔で claim→push し、notifications/claude/channel で本文を idle セッションへ注入する(「受けたら即応答」契機が生まれる)。ワーカー ack(to_id="worker-{task_id}")・retro gate ack(to_id="dispatcher")・ディスパッチャー handover 経路の send_message / check_messages / send_keys / inspect_pane は同じツール名(mcp__org-broker__*)で動く。pull はフォールバック層: sidecar 不在 / unhealthy(heartbeat timeout で delivery_mode=PULL)/ channel 非対応ペイン(codex pull-peer)/ claude.ai login 不在時は、各役割が自身の cadence で能動的に check_messages する(役割別 cadence: worker=ターン境界 / 完了後 bounded /loop・dispatcher=/loop 3m・secretary=ターン冒頭。「ナッジを見たら check_messages」prose は撤回せずこの fallback cadence として読む)。ORG_TRANSPORT=renga(opt-in)では、ワーカー報告・ディスパッチャー応答が <channel source="renga-peers" …> として in-band で push される(renga の in-band push と broker push 一次は同じ即応契機)。契約面は Surface 8 + push-primary amendment で push 一次が ratified 済み(2026-06-15、S3。pull は fallback として retain・renga 不変)。
  • spawn 儀式(既定 = folder-trust 承認 + dev-channel sidecar 承認の 2 段): 子ペイン起動時、既定 broker は --mcp-config <broker> を注入し Claude Code の folder-trust プロンプトsend_keys(enter=true) で機械承認するのに加えて、push 一次のため channel sidecar を --dangerously-load-development-channels server:org-broker-channel で load し dev-channel 承認プロンプト(spawn-flow 3-3b)を send_keys(enter=true) で機械承認する(folder-trust + dev-channel の 2 段承認。詳細は .dispatcher/references/spawn-flow.md 3-2 / 3-3b、設計は broker-native-roles.md §9.5)。ORG_TRANSPORT=renga(opt-in)では --dangerously-load-development-channels server:renga-peers を注入し「Load development channel?」を Enter 承認する 1 段。注: attention watcher は transport 非依存の CLI ペインであり、folder-trust / dev-channel いずれの 2 段承認の対象外(spawn 儀式の反転に巻き込まない)。
  • エラー分岐(既定 = broker 拡張コード込み): 既定 broker は shared codes(pane_not_found / last_pane / invalid-params、Surface 6)に加え broker 固有 [token_invalid] / [session_invalid] / [tool_not_authorized] / [no_backend](= adapter_unavailable)/ [nudge_failed] / [peer_not_found] / [name_taken] / [unknown_tool] を返しうる(未知コードは default-branch で escalate)。ORG_TRANSPORT=renga 時は broker 固有コードは発生せず shared codes + renga 固有コードのみ。

契約面の正本は docs/contracts/backend-interface-contract.md Surface 8(broker auth & delivery、ratified 2026-06-14)+ 末尾「Ratified amendment (2026-06-15): push-primary delivery」(S3。broker push 一次が既定の契約、pull は structural fallback として retain)、設計 SoT は transport-lab docs/design/broker-native-roles.md §9(push 一次)/ docs/design/ja-migration-plan.md §5・§8。opt-in renga は削除せず常時有効な fallback として維持する(切戻しの安全装置)。broker 実走(dogfood)は Epic #6 Issue G スコープであり、本ファイルの既定運用経路ではない(既定の二フレーム注記(Refs #604): ここでの「既定 broker」はコード既定フレーム — tools/transport.py: DEFAULT_TRANSPORT が runtime 0.1.28 (Epic #586) で broker にフリップ済みで、ja 生成器・transport.resolve() はこのコードフレームで render するため生成面はこう表示する。別に運用既定フレームがあり、broker 実走 dogfood が Epic #6 Issue G まで未活性のため運用上の既定経路は renga。両フレームは指す対象(コード定数 vs 運用経路)が異なり矛盾しない。総説は root CLAUDE.md「輸送層(transport)両系」節。)

起動モデル(オンデマンド化): 本スキルは 1 回の起動で 1 サイクルだけ実行する(/loop 禁止)。 閾値判定は外部スクリプト tools/check_curate_threshold.py に 一本化されており、本スキル内部には「raw 5 件未満なら即終了」のようなゲートは存在しない。 起動理由 reasons[] を受け取り、該当するステップだけを実行する。

パス解決(重要): 本スキル中の knowledge/... / tools/... 表記はリポジトリルート相対の 論理パスである。オンデマンド起動された curator ペインの CWD は .curator/ なので、Bash で 実行する際は ../knowledge/... / ../tools/...(または cd .. && pwd で得た絶対パス)に 読み替えること(.curator/CLAUDE.md の「パス」節と同じ規約。allowed-tools には両形が 許可済み)。リポジトリルートで手動実行する場合はそのまま使う。
